Transaction 03baf78bf6ebf23239df6f6ac314d6bfb9a312cd227cdf06f36b5d16b010646c
1 Input
1 Output
-
03baf78bf6ebf23239df6f6ac314d6bfb9a312cd227cdf06f36b5d16b010646c:0
- value
- 110453
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f802953d3ac3d599e6d61da52b065a577e2069de OP_EQUAL
- address
- 3QJNbauAihGudYj7toMtGr618AVRHHzPXh